Turbulence is ubiquitous in life, presented here is a novel approach to turbulence tomography using a net as surrogate to turbulence. As a prerequisite, a 3D time-series reconstruction method for nets is developed. This system; Surface Transient Topology Reconstruction (STTR) reconstructs the surface with >98% accuracy. Using STTR, a net subjected to fractal-grid-induced turbulence is found to correlate within 5% and 6% of numerical studies done in literature for global and local turbulence intensity respectively. Finally, a comparative study using STTR found that Square Fractal Grids present significant upsides over Regular Square Grids generating up to 9× stronger turbulence.
